good luck getting rims and tire in one day. your best bet is to scour the local and for sale forum and see if anyone is selling a set in your area. Not too many rim stores will have rims for our car as it is best to have a staggered set-up (narrower wheels in front and wider in the rear. Also the offsets needed aren't too common. From what i read you will need over a +45 in the front (depending on wheel width) and over a +50 in the rear (again depending on wheel width). Your better off just getting new tires for the time being and taking your time to find a set that you like.

Get tires that can be transferred to your new rims when they come. However, this will restrict you to 17" tires and if you later decide to go 18" or bigger, those tires will be wasted. If you go with 17" rims later, make sure they are meant for this car and have the correct offset and widths. With this in mind, get tires that are sized as follows:
front - 225/45/17
rear - 255/40/17
Of course, if you ever lower your car, these may not work. You must decide now what your short and long term goals are for your car as the decisions you make today will affect those you might make later.
